V653 NOF is a 2000 Volkswagen Lt in Grey with a 2,461c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 7 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 71.4%.
Across all 2000 Volkswagen Lt models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.6% with a typical mileage of 139,108 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Lt f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 51,116 recorded failures. If you're considering buying V653 NOF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Lt typ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 26 years old, this Volkswagen Lt is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
